CVE-2022-0144
JavaScript vulnerability analysis and mitigation

Overview

A vulnerability was identified in the ShellJS library (CVE-2022-0144) related to improper privilege management when using the exec function. The issue was discovered and disclosed in January 2022, affecting systems using the ShellJS library (CVE Mitre, Red Hat Portal).

Technical details

The vulnerability stems from improper file permissions management in the internal implementation of shell.exec(). The issue specifically relates to how the function handles file permissions for temporary files used during command execution, which could potentially expose sensitive information (GitHub Commit).

Impact

The vulnerability could allow local users on the filesystem to access sensitive information. This includes the potential exposure of command output and parameters used in exec() function calls (Red Hat Portal).

Mitigation and workarounds

A fix was implemented that locks down file permissions used by the internal implementation of shell.exec(). The solution includes creating files with restricted permissions (mode 600) that are locked down for read and write access to the current user only (GitHub Commit).
